Transaction 575a269200f02ef2493d68d2f8456355d42dce5361eb1ea96a58e4a22a8a578c
1 Input
1 Output
-
575a269200f02ef2493d68d2f8456355d42dce5361eb1ea96a58e4a22a8a578c:0
- value
- 13539191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 504abbd8addee1234b6267483187cd9180adb927 OP_EQUAL
- address
- 391ZWV27pJ5fSfqFA7wn4pwLuSxR1DyV4M